Locksmith Car Near Me: Finding the Right Professional in Your Time of Need
When you're locked out of your car, it can be a difficult and frustrating experience. Whether you've lost your keys, locked them inside the vehicle, or your key fob has quit working, the requirement for a trustworthy and professional locksmith near you ends up being instant. In such moments, knowing how to find a credible locksmith and understanding the services they provide can substantially reduce the scenario.
The Importance of a Professional Locksmith
An expert locksmith is more than simply someone who can get you back into your car. They are trained to manage a variety of lock-related issues, from rekeying locks to changing lost keys. Here are some key reasons why you need to opt for an expert locksmith:
- Experience and Expertise: Professional locksmiths have extensive training and experience, which suggests they can handle complicated lock mechanisms and emergencies effectively.
- Tools and Equipment: They carry a vast array of specialized tools and devices, ensuring they can take on any problem quickly and efficiently.
- Security and Privacy: Professional locksmiths are bonded and guaranteed, supplying a layer of security and privacy for you and your vehicle.
- 24/7 Availability: Many locksmith services offer 24/7 help, ensuring you can get help whenever you require it.
How to Find a Trusted Locksmith Near You
- Online Search: Start by browsing "locksmith car near me" on search engines like Google. Try to find locksmith professionals with favorable evaluations and high ratings.
- Local Business Directories: Check local organization directories like Yelp, Google My Business, or Angie's List for confirmed locksmith services.
- Recommendations: Ask pals, family, or associates for recommendations. Personal recommendations can typically lead you to reputable specialists.
- Expert Associations: Look for locksmiths who are members of expert associations like the Associated Locksmiths of America (ALOA). Subscription shows a commitment to ethical practices and ongoing education.
Common Services Offered by Car Locksmiths
Car locksmith professionals provide a series of services to assist you restore access to your vehicle and guarantee its security. Here are some of the most typical services:
- Car Lockout Assistance: If you're locked out of your car, a locksmith can open the door without causing damage.
- Key Replacement: They can develop new keys if you've lost your original set.
- Key Fob Programming: Modern cars often use key fobs, and a professional locksmith can program a new fob or reset an existing one.
- Ignition Repair: If your ignition switch is malfunctioning, a locksmith can identify and repair the issue.
- Transponder Key Services: Many cars and trucks utilize transponder keys, which require customized programming. A professional locksmith can handle this for you.
- Lock Rekeying: If you need to alter the locks on your car, a locksmith can rekey them to match a new set of keys.
- Safe and Secure Entry: They can supply secure entry techniques, such as utilizing lock choices or slim jims, to avoid any damage to your vehicle.
Tips for Choosing the Right Locksmith
- Examine Credentials: Ensure the locksmith is licensed and certified. This can be verified through expert associations or local licensing boards.
- Check out Reviews: Look for consumer evaluations and testimonials to gauge the locksmith's dependability and service quality.
- Compare Quotes: Get quotes from multiple locksmiths to ensure you're getting a fair price.
- Inquire about Insurance: Verify that the locksmith has liability insurance to safeguard you in case of any mishaps or damage.
- Inspect Availability: Confirm that the locksmith uses 24/7 service, specifically if you're prone to emergencies outside regular service hours.
What to Expect When You Call a Locksmith
- Preliminary Contact: When you call a locksmith, provide them with your area and a short description of the issue.
- Arrival Time: Ask about their estimated arrival time. A lot of respectable locksmiths can show up within 30 minutes to an hour.
- Verification: Upon arrival, the locksmith will verify your identity and ownership of the vehicle to guarantee they are supplying service to the best individual.
- Medical diagnosis and Solution: They will assess the circumstance and provide an option, explaining any costs and the procedure included.
- Payment: Once the service is finished, they will offer a made a list of costs and accept various payment techniques, consisting of cash, credit cards, and mobile payments.
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q: How much does a car locksmith service cost?A: The expense of a car locksmith service can differ depending on the kind of service, the intricacy of the lock, and the area. Normally, you can anticipate to pay between ₤ 50 and ₤ 150 for a basic car lockout service. Key replacement and programming can range from ₤ 75 to ₤ 200.
Q: Can a locksmith open a car without a key?A: Yes, a professional locksmith can utilize various tools and strategies, such as lock choices or slim jims, to open a car without a key. They are trained to do this efficiently and without causing damage to the vehicle.
Q: Is it legal for a locksmith to open my car?A: Yes, it is legal for a locksmith to open your car, provided they verify your identity and ownership of the vehicle. This is a basic practice to make sure the security and integrity of the service.
Q: How long does it consider a locksmith to open a car?A: The time it takes for a locksmith to open a car can vary, but it normally takes in between 5 and 30 minutes. Elements like the type of lock and the locksmith's experience can affect the duration.
Q: Can a locksmith make a new key for my car?A: Yes, an expert locksmith can create a new key for your car. They can also program transponder keys for modern-day cars.
Q: Do I require to be present when the locksmith shows up?A: Yes, it is very important to be present when the locksmith arrives. They need to confirm your identity and ownership of the vehicle before providing service.
Q: Can a locksmith replace a broken ignition switch?A: Yes, many locksmiths offer ignition switch repair and replacement services. They can diagnose the issue and replace the switch if essential.
